Ethiopia is undergoing a rapid industrial transformation, spearheaded by the Government's Growth and Transformation Plan (GTP) and the development of specialized industrial parks such as Hawassa, Bole Lemi, and Adama. In this macroeconomic landscape, the local packaging sector is experiencing exponential demand. As domestic urban migration rises, the necessity for hygienic, durable, and cost-effective food container solutions (such as yogurt cups, beverage containers, and food service trays) has positioned plastic thermoforming as a core technological need.
However, Ethiopian manufacturers have historically faced significant currency constraints when importing finished plastic packaging products. Integrating local production lines using advanced Thermoforming Machines, Plastic Sheet Extrusion lines, and Multi-color printing setups allows regional companies to substitute expensive imports with locally manufactured goods, enhancing economic resilience and maximizing profitability.
Global thermoforming developments have simultaneously transitioned toward sustainable polymers (such as PP, PET, and biodegradable PLA) alongside high-speed multi-station automation. For Ethiopian producers, choosing machinery that supports local voltage characteristics (380V/50Hz) and operates reliably under varying thermal conditions is critical to maintaining a competitive footprint.

Shipping large-scale industrial machinery into Ethiopia requires an understanding of local customs, transport routes (from the Port of Djibouti through transit corridors to dry ports like Mojo), and local certifications. We cooperate with leading logistics providers to ensure smooth container handovers.
Additionally, we offer remote video inspection, detailed installation manuals, and dispatch skilled engineers to your facility for setup, electrical wiring connection, PLC programming, and local operator training.
